U.S. Postal History: Pioneer Airmail Flights

Lot 1545    

1912 (Aug. 3-10) Inter-City Mail and Passenger Service, Ocean City to Stone Harbor, N.J. Two cards, one carried in each direction, the latter being from the rare mail flown under the extension authorization, No. 46 with 1¢ green tied by "Ocean City Aug. 9-12 6 AM" machine cancel on picture postcard of enormous beached whale to Camden N.J., manuscript "Aeroplane", violet "Ocean City & Stone Haror Aerial U.S. Mail Service" two-line handstamp cachet and signed by pilot Marshall E. Reid, No. 46b with Stone Harbor Aug. 19 duplex cancel on 1¢ red postal card (UX24) to Cambridge Mass, violet two-line handstamp cachet, message reads "Dear Sir, I beg to advise that the aeroplane mail service is concluded. It was in operation from 8/3 to 8/13 carrying in four trips from Ocean City N.J. distance 21 miles a total of 11,456 pcs mail (AAMC reports 14,586) and three trips from Stone Harbor N.J. a total of 1,059 pcs. Yours truly, Geo. Greskill.", a Very Fine pair. AAMC No. 46, 46b.
